"Historic Cemetery"
With a history dating back to 1772, Cimetiere Saint Matthew is one of the oldest cemeteries in the city. Some of the city's earliest natives and prominent citizens are believed to have been buried at the cemetery. Visitors can check out the historic tombstones and read up on the history in the nearby library, which is housed in a church. Audio tours of the facility offer an insight into the prominent tombstones within the cemetery, and are recommended.
